The TPS3840DL40DBVR is a highly reliable and efficient power management integrated circuit (PMIC) designed by Texas Instruments. This single-channel supervisor IC is packaged in a compact SOT23-5 form factor, making it ideal for space-constrained applications. The TPS3840DL40DBVR is designed to monitor a single voltage rail with a threshold voltage of 4V, ensuring that the system remains stable and reliable under varying power conditions. The device features a typical reset timeout of 619ms, which provides ample time for the system to stabilize after a power event.
TPS3840DL40DBVR Features
Single Voltage Monitoring: The TPS3840DL40DBVR is specifically designed to monitor a single voltage rail with a threshold of 4V, making it highly efficient for applications where a single power supply needs to be monitored.
Open Drain or Open Collector Output: This feature provides flexibility in system design, allowing for easy integration with various types of circuits.
Active Low Reset: The reset function is active low, which is a common requirement in many digital systems, ensuring compatibility with a wide range of microcontrollers and processors.
Surface Mount Technology: The SOT23-5 package is suitable for surface mount applications, providing robustness and reliability in manufacturing processes.
Moisture Sensitivity Level (MSL) 1: This indicates that the device is highly resistant to moisture, making it suitable for a wide range of environmental conditions without the need for special handling.
Compliance and Standards: The TPS3840DL40DBVR is REACH unaffected and RoHS3 compliant, ensuring that it meets the highest environmental and safety standards.
Tape & Reel Packaging: The device comes in tape & reel packaging, which is ideal for automated assembly processes, enhancing manufacturing efficiency.
